Each issue of COG is a curiously constructed curation offered up by the students of Cogswell College.

We publish three online issues per year, in November, May, and our August print issue.

COG is not a venue for student work; rather, the staff is comprised of students who solicit, screen and edit content from writers and artists.

Our two annual literary competitions, the COG Page to Screen Awards or the COG Poetry Awards have been judged by celeb' authors including superstar novelist Gish Jen; U.S. Poet Laureate Juan Felipe Herrera; Daniel Handler, AKA Lemony Snicket; and poets Major Jackson and Hieu Minh Ngyuen.
